    Cables Made Easy: How to Knit the Links Stitch + Video

    September 24, 2025 /

    In this tutorial, “cables made easy”, you’ll learn how to knit the Links stitch, step by step. You can explore more designs like this in the Cable Stitch Patterns collection. It’s an easy eight-row repeat pattern; we’ll make the cross in just one row. The remaining seven rows are knit and purl rows. Easy as pie: If you can knit and purl, you can knit cables! What’s a Good Beginner Project for Cables? If I were starting to knit, a dishcloth would be my first option. In general, I think that accessories are a good choice.     Knit a Delicate Eyelet Stitch: 6 Simple Rows + Video

    September 20, 2025 /

    If you think that knitting a delicate eyelet stitch (or anything with holes in general) is tricky, think again, because today I’ll show you how simple it can be! Today’s stitch it’s a six-row repeat pattern, which combines 1 knit row, 3 purl rows, and 2 rows of the most basic steps to create an eyelet stitch: yarn over and knitting two stitches together. In addition, it has an adorable vintage vibe to it, without the complexity of many lace patterns!     3 Easy One-Row Knit Stitches For Beginners + Video

    August 23, 2025 /

    Today, you’ll learn 3 easy one-row knit stitch patterns that are unique… Why These 3 Stitches Specifically? Well, I think they have everything that we knitters love (especially if you’re a beginner). These 3 easy one-row repeat knit stitches share amazing advantages: All of them have a lovely texture, are identical on both sides, lay flat no matter what, they’re made with just knits and purls (except for the No-Purling Rib), and they’re also quick to memorize (same row and 2 steps mostly).     An Alternative to the Stockinette that Knitters Should Know

    January 18, 2025 /

    Today, I’m sharing an alternative to the Stockinette (Stocking) stitch we knitters should know. Why? The answer is pretty simple: Because it’s nice to have options! We all love the Stockinette stitch, but maybe, 2 main reasons make us think of an alternative: 1) It curls! Yep, the classic Stockinette stitch doesn’t lay flat, no matter what you do. Of course, you can always block the garment… 2) It could be a bit boring if you have to knit a big piece.
